I believe in living life to the fullest.
As a child I loved to climb trees. I would get to the top and look out, and pretend I could fly. I’d come back down from my perch in the sky covered in scratches, with bits of twigs in my hair.
I believe in watching the sunset. Stop and look out at the waves, and see that golden orb sink beneath the surface. Sit and watch the rainbow of colors that the sun paints on the sky, and then the dark purple that flows in over them.
I believe in watching storms. I believe in standing out on a picnic table and watching, as the wind shapes the surface of the water. I love the sound of rain on trees, and the green smell that results. I believe in feeling the soft sprinkling of drops on my face, and skipping through the puddles, soaking my shoes.
I believe in going out in the snow in the only clothes I have, and catching snowflakes on my tongue. I believe in running around, and getting freezing cold, but laughing all the time; and then, bundling up in front of a warm fire and drinking hot chocolate with extra marshmallows.
A couple of years ago, my mom told my sister and me that there was going to be a meteor shower that night. We grumbled and whined about having to get up at two in the morning. It turns out it was one of the most amazing things I’ve ever seen. Bright balls of blue-white light shot across the sky and disappeared into the inky blackness of night. Hundreds of meteors left stripes of pearly white that slowly faded into darkness. And, it seemed the meteors inspired their brothers, because there seemed to be an unthinkable amount of stars twinkling down at us. I made wish after wish that night. But, it seems, that sometimes, wishes are fulfilled without ever being asked. So, I believe in taking opportunities for amazing things to happen. I believe in taking every chance to let wishes come true, even if they appear at the exact moment they are fulfilled.
